Liberal Arts Colleges in the East
Liberal arts colleges are small private colleges that emphasize the arts, humanities, natural sciences, and social sciences within their undergraduate curriculum. Students who attend liberal arts colleges gain exposure to a wide range of academic disciplines, with about half of their classes falling outside of their major. In this way, liberal arts colleges follow a very different structure than research universities, technical programs, and other forms of higher education.
Private Colleges and Universities in the East
Private colleges have a lot of funding and are able to offer generous financial aid packages. The fact that private colleges have generous endowments also means that more money is available for the school to provide additional educational opportunities for students. Many private colleges host notable speakers, conferences, and funding for student projects. Students who value more individual attention tend to favor smaller private colleges.
